The Women's 4 × 100 metre medley relay competition of the 2014 FINA World Swimming Championships (25 m) was held on 7 December.
Prior to the competition, the existing world and championship records were as follows.
| Nation | Time | Location | Date | |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| World record | United States | 3:45.56 | Atlanta | 16 December 2011 |
| Championship record | China | 3:48.29 | Dubai | 17 December 2010 |

The final was held at 20:27.
| Rank | Lane | Nation | Swimmers | Time |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 4 | Denmark | Mie Nielsen (56.86)Rikke Møller Pedersen (1:04.62)Jeanette Ottesen (54.99)Pernille Blume (52.39) | 3:48.86 | ER | |
| 3 | Australia | Madison Wilson (57.31)Sally Hunter (1:04.34)Emily Seebohm (57.26)Bronte Campbell (51.40) | 3:50.31 | ||
| 5 | Japan | Sayaka Akase (57.11)Kanako Watanabe (1:05.32)Rino Hosoda (56.89)Miki Uchida (51.18) | 3:50.50 | ||
| 4 | 6 | Sweden | Michelle Coleman (57.24)Jennie Johansson (1:05.07)Sarah Sjöström (56.88)Louise Hansson (52.45) | 3:51.64 | |
| 5 | 8 | Russia | Daria Ustinova (58.16)Mariia Astashkina (1:05.74)Svetlana Chimrova (57.70)Veronika Popova (52.08) | 3:53.68 | |
| 6 | 7 | Finland | Mimosa Jallow (58.64)Jenna Laukkanen (1:04.78)Emilia Pikkarainen (58.47)Hanna-Maria Seppälä (52.92) | 3:54.81 | |
| 7 | 2 | Italy | Arianna Barbieri (58.88)Arianna Castiglioni (1:05.60)Ilaria Bianchi (57.65)Erika Ferraioli (53.02) | 3:55.15 | |
| 8 | 1 | Germany | Jenny Mensing (58.93)Vanessa Grimberg (1:05.79)Franziska Hentke (57.85)Annika Bruhn (52.72) | 3:55.29 |
